Recruitment of Candidates for the 'Small and Medium Business Innovation Merit Awards'
[Asia Economy Reporter Kim Daeseop] The Ministry of SMEs and Startups is recruiting candidates for the Small and Medium Enterprise Innovation Merit Awards.
According to the Ministry of SMEs and Startups on the 12th, this recruitment of candidates for the Small and Medium Enterprise Innovation Merit Awards is designed to encourage innovation motivation and spread achievements through awarding meritorious persons in various fields such as technological innovation, management innovation, quality innovation, technology protection, industry-academia-research cooperation, and technical talent in small and medium enterprises.
The awards consist of 3 orders, 4 medals, 19 presidential citations, 29 prime minister citations, and 149 minister of SMEs and Startups citations, totaling 204 awards. The scale of the awards may be adjusted through consultations with related ministries such as the Ministry of the Interior and Safety in the future.
Written and on-site evaluations will be conducted next month, followed by a comprehensive evaluation and candidate verification in June, with the selection results to be announced in July. An award ceremony for the winners is planned to be held at the Small and Medium Enterprise Technology Innovation Expo in September. A separate event may also be held for the management innovation field.
On-site evaluations may be subject to change due to COVID-19 and related circumstances. For candidate verification, the list of recommended candidates and their merits will be disclosed on the websites of the Ministry of SMEs and Startups and the Ministry of the Interior and Safety for public verification, and the final decision will be made after merit review based on this. The comprehensive evaluation will be conducted by a committee composed of experts in each field to decide the winners.
The application period for candidates for the Small and Medium Enterprise Innovation Merit Awards is until 5 p.m. on the 29th of this month. Applications are accepted online and offline through various organizations such as the Korea SMEs and Startups Agency, the Korea Innovation Small Business Association (Inno-Biz Association), and the Korea Management Innovation Small Business Association.
